Also if my group has a topic every day that might be good morning isWhat Frances suggested would work, but only if you're posting by the group's web page (New Topic). Posting by email the match of the subject text causes them to thread together if they were posted within a couple days of each other. Every morning would be within that range. If posting by web is too inconvenient, your other option would be to vary the subject text slightly. Perhaps add the day of the week to the subject text, or something else to prevent each from being identical to another posted within a few days. When I transferred my largest group, Mark sent me an email and asked me if I wanted to keep the photos as they were, have him resample them down in size, or go premium. I went premium for a number of reasons, but I could have given approval to have him resample them so none were larger than 1024 x 1024. That would have dropped the total size from 1.7 Gb down to 413 Mb and easily have given us all the images at a size equivalent to the largest image that would fit on a single screen. That may be the solution to your situation, but not knowing how much space photos currently take up, that's not an absolute answer. When Mark ran the transfer he gave me the options, and knowing then what could be done made the solution pretty simple. That may be the best way for you to proceed. Dano ----- Original Message -----

Alex,
... is there any way to delete that one post? Or maybe better yet, edit out the offensive content? Both options should be available to you (as a mod/owner) via the More menu: ![]() If you choose to edit the message be aware that you'll have the option to resend the edited message to the group or not; but it will be emailed to the original poster (you don't have an option about that). I did find where I could delete the whole thread but, oddly IMO, I was unable to find a function that would allow me to delete the one offending reply/A moderator might not have those options, see the Edit Archives permission in each moderator's list of permissions. But having that permission should enable both editing/deleting messages as well as topics, so that wouldn't explain why you see one and not the other.
